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
961728934 07 25731375
28205250 51009337804 0214
28205250 51009337804 0214
00 5927010 11 108 510
All about undefined
Interested in learning more?
28205250 51009337804 0214
00 5927010 11 108 510
See more
8289659684 084752687 261000706
28139 88 18974408 57502985125 04
See more
0416200 880 3780
81 6035236 06
See more